package org.bremersee.xml;
import static java.util.Objects.nonNull;
import static java.util.Objects.requireNonNull;
import jakarta.xml.bind.annotation.XmlRootElement;
import jakarta.xml.bind.annotation.XmlType;
import java.util.Optional;
import java.util.stream.Stream;
import lombok.EqualsAndHashCode;
import lombok.Getter;
import org.springframework.util.Assert;
/**
* Meta-data to describe a xml model.
*
* @author Christian Bremer
*/
@EqualsAndHashCode
public final class JaxbContextData implements JaxbContextMember, Comparable<JaxbContextData> {
@Getter
private final Class<?> clazz;
@Getter
private final String clazzElementSchemaLocation;
@Getter
private final String clazzTypeSchemaLocation;
private final Package pakkage;
@Getter
private final String pakkageSchemaLocation;
/**
* Instantiates a new jaxb context data.
*
* @param clazz the class
*/
public JaxbContextData(Class<?> clazz) {
this(clazz, null, null);
}
/**
* Instantiates a new jaxb context data.
*
* @param clazz the class
* @param clazzElementSchemaLocation the class element schema location
* @param clazzTypeSchemaLocation the class type schema location
*/
public JaxbContextData(
Class<?> clazz,
String clazzElementSchemaLocation,
String clazzTypeSchemaLocation) {
this(validate(JaxbContextMember.byClass(clazz)
.clazzElementSchemaLocation(clazzElementSchemaLocation)
.clazzTypeSchemaLocation(clazzTypeSchemaLocation)
.build()));
}
/**
* Instantiates a new jaxb context data.
*
* @param pakkage the package
*/
public JaxbContextData(Package pakkage) {
this(pakkage, null);
}
/**
* Instantiates a new Jaxb context data.
*
* @param clazz the class
* @param pakkageSchemaLocation the package schema location
*/
public JaxbContextData(Class<?> clazz, String pakkageSchemaLocation) {
this(validate(new JaxbContextMemberImpl(
clazz,
null,
null,
null,
pakkageSchemaLocation)));
}
/**
* Instantiates a new jaxb context data.
*
* @param pakkage the package
* @param pakkageSchemaLocation the package schema location
*/
public JaxbContextData(Package pakkage, String pakkageSchemaLocation) {
this(validate(JaxbContextMember.byPackage(pakkage)
.schemaLocation(pakkageSchemaLocation)
.build()));
}
JaxbContextData(JaxbContextMember jaxbContextMember) {
JaxbContextMember validated = validate(jaxbContextMember);
this.pakkage = validated.getPakkage();
this.pakkageSchemaLocation = validated.getPakkageSchemaLocation();
this.clazz = validated.getClazz();
this.clazzElementSchemaLocation = validated.getClazzElementSchemaLocation();
this.clazzTypeSchemaLocation = validated.getClazzTypeSchemaLocation();
}
private static JaxbContextMember validate(JaxbContextMember source) {
Assert.notNull(source, "Jaxb context member must be present.");
if (nonNull(source.getClazz()) && nonNull(source.getPakkage())) {
Assert.isTrue(source.getPakkage().equals(source.getClazz().getPackage()),
"If package and class are present, class must be a member of the package.");
if (JaxbUtils.isJaxbModelPackage(source.getPakkage())) {
return validate(JaxbContextMember.byPackage(source.getPakkage())
.schemaLocation(source.getPakkageSchemaLocation())
.build());
}
return validate(JaxbContextMember.byClass(source.getClazz())
.clazzElementSchemaLocation(source.getClazzElementSchemaLocation())
.clazzTypeSchemaLocation(source.getClazzTypeSchemaLocation())
.build());
}
if (nonNull(source.getClazz()) && JaxbUtils.isInJaxbModelPackage(source.getClazz())) {
return validate(JaxbContextMember.byPackage(source.getClazz().getPackage())
.schemaLocation(source.getPakkageSchemaLocation())
.build());
}
if (nonNull(source.getClazz())
&& (source.getClazz().isAnnotationPresent(XmlRootElement.class)
|| source.getClazz().isAnnotationPresent(XmlType.class))) {
return source;
} else if (nonNull(source.getClazz())) {
throw new IllegalArgumentException(
String.format(
"Class '%s' must be annotated with 'XmlRootElement' or 'XmlType'.",
source.getClazz().getName()));
}
if (nonNull(source.getPakkage()) && JaxbUtils.isJaxbModelPackage(source.getPakkage())) {
return JaxbContextMember.byPackage(source.getPakkage())
.schemaLocation(Optional.ofNullable(source.getPakkageSchemaLocation())
.filter(location -> !location.isBlank())
.or(() -> JaxbUtils.getSchemaLocation(source.getPakkage()))
.orElse(null))
.build();
} else if (nonNull(source.getPakkage())) {
throw new IllegalArgumentException(
String.format(
"Package '%s' does not contain 'ObjectFactory.class' or 'jaxb.index'.",
source.getPakkage().getName()));
}
throw new IllegalArgumentException("Class or package must be present.");
}
public Package getPakkage() {
return nonNull(pakkage) ? pakkage : requireNonNull(clazz).getPackage();
}
/**
* Gets key.
*
* @return the key
*/
Object getKey() {
return nonNull(pakkage) ? pakkage : requireNonNull(clazz);
}
/**
* Gets jaxb classes.
*
* @param classLoaders the class loaders
* @return the jaxb classes
*/
public Stream<Class<?>> getJaxbClasses(ClassLoader... classLoaders) {
return JaxbUtils.findJaxbClasses(getPakkage().getName(), classLoaders);
}
/**
* Gets name spaces with schema locations.
*
* @return the name spaces with schema locations
*/
public Stream<SchemaLocation> getNameSpacesWithSchemaLocations() {
return Stream.of(
Optional.ofNullable(pakkageSchemaLocation)
.filter(location -> !location.isBlank())
.flatMap(location -> JaxbUtils.getNameSpace(pakkage)
.map(ns -> new SchemaLocation(ns, location))),
Optional.ofNullable(clazzElementSchemaLocation)
.filter(location -> !location.isBlank())
.flatMap(location -> JaxbUtils.getNameSpaceOfElement(clazz)
.map(ns -> new SchemaLocation(ns, location))),
Optional.ofNullable(clazzTypeSchemaLocation)
.filter(location -> !location.isBlank())
.flatMap(location -> JaxbUtils.getNameSpaceOfType(clazz)
.map(ns -> new SchemaLocation(ns, location))))
.flatMap(Optional::stream)
.distinct();
}
@Override
public String toString() {
return "JaxbContextData{"
+ "clazz=" + (nonNull(clazz) ? clazz.getName() : "null")
+ ", clazzElementSchemaLocation='" + clazzElementSchemaLocation + '\''
+ ", clazzTypeSchemaLocation='" + clazzTypeSchemaLocation + '\''
+ ", pakkage=" + (nonNull(pakkage) ? pakkage.getName() : "null")
+ ", pakkageSchemaLocation='" + pakkageSchemaLocation + '\''
+ '}';
}
@Override
public int compareTo(JaxbContextData o) {
String a = nonNull(pakkage) ? pakkage.getName() : requireNonNull(clazz).getName();
String b = nonNull(o.pakkage) ? o.pakkage.getName() : requireNonNull(o.clazz).getName();
return a.compareToIgnoreCase(b);
}
}
